Output 21d6916d7977c69ad6cb2b177370c970926bdd926e0a7b4a4ae549caf71729ea:1

value
30934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db75ad00a3185f0f15ae7ce9862e82446e67287 OP_EQUAL
address
3LSk6aZY8r545MVpXCGoXgdM33q9UrHuoS
transaction
21d6916d7977c69ad6cb2b177370c970926bdd926e0a7b4a4ae549caf71729ea
spent
true